Physical Properties of m-Xylylenediamine m-Xylylenediamine, abbreviated as MXDA, is a colorless clear liquid with a special fragrance similar to almonds. It has hygroscopicity and will gradually turn light yellow when exposed to air for a long time. Its viscosity is close to dibutyl phthalate, and it can be completely dissolved in both water and organic solvents.

Industrial Properties and Application Areas As an epoxy resin curing agent, MXDA belongs to the aliphatic amine category containing aromatic rings. It features low viscosity and can be cured and polymerized at room temperature. The benzene ring structure in the molecule significantly improves the heat resistance of the cured epoxy material, better than common vinylamine products. In addition, the cured product has excellent chemical stability, is not easy to hydrolyze, and has strong resistance to acid, alkali and various corrosive media. Therefore, it is widely used in industrial fields such as electronic potting glue, structural adhesives and anti-corrosion coatings.

Main Applications of m-Xylylenediamine (MXDA)

MXDA acts as a crucial raw material in various industries. It is mainly used to produce epoxy curing agents, photosensitive polymers, rubber additives, polyurethane materials and coating products. As an active chemical component, it is widely used in the synthesis of polyurethane resins and modified epoxy products. Its other uses also cover the preparation of pesticides, nylon materials, textile auxiliaries, corrosion inhibitors, chelating agents, lubricating additives and paper processing chemicals. 


Product Features and Derivative Uses 

The special aliphatic and aromatic mixed structure of MXDA gives it excellent physical and chemical properties, supporting a wide range of application scenarios. MXDA and its cyclic hydrogenated derivatives are both high-efficiency epoxy curing agents, with the advantages of low viscosity, easy operation and fast curing at room temperature. The cured material has excellent thermal stability, hydrolysis resistance and chemical stability, and the surface is smooth and highly transparent. In addition, MXDA is an important intermediate in fine chemicals. It can react with diacids to form polyamide through polycondensation, and can also be used to prepare m-xylylene diisocyanate, which is an important monomer for polyurethane. Its hydrogenated ring derivatives are also commonly used in the synthesis of diisocyanates. Emerging applications of MXDA include rubber vulcanizing agents, agricultural chemicals, fiber stabilizers, surfactants and various special chemical additives.

Chemical Namem-Xylylenediamine
Other Name1,3-Bis(aminomethyl)benzene;MXDA;1,3-Benzenedimethanamine
CAS1477-55-0
EINECS216-032-5
TypePharmaceutical raw materials; Organic intermediates; Pharmaceutical, pigment, synthetic material intermediates
Molecular FormulaC8H12N2
Molecular Weight136.19
Melting point14°C
Boiling point265 °C745 mm Hg(lit.)
Density1.032 g/mL at 25 °C(lit.)
Vapor pressure15 mm Hg ( 145 °C)
Refractive indexn20/D 1.571(lit.)
Fp>230 °F
FormLiquid
Pka9.37±0.10(Predicted)
ColorClear slightly yellow
Water Solubility Miscible
